Leak Detection Services Cost In Hurst, TX
The cost of leak detection services can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Hurst,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for common leak detection services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Leak Detection | $300 – $700 | Complexity of leak, equipment used |
| Containment and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, amount of water damage |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Restoration and Repairs |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, complexity of repairs |

Common Questions About Leak Detection Services
What causes leaks in my home?
Leaks can be caused by a variety of factors, including old or corroded pipes, faulty appliances, and heavy rainfall. Our team can help you identify the source and make any necessary repairs.
How long does leak detection take?
Leak detection can take anywhere from a few hours to a few days, depending on the complexity of the issue and the size of the affected area. Our team will work with you to ensure that your property is safe and secure as quickly as possible.
Do I need to evacuate my home during leak detection?
Depending on the severity of the leak you may need to evacuate your home temporarily while our team works to contain the damage and make any necessary repairs. We’ll work with you to ensure that your property is safe and secure throughout the process.
Will my insurance cover leak detection services?
Insurance coverage for leak detection services varies depending on your policy and the circumstances of the leak. Our team can help you navigate the insurance process and ensure that you get the coverage you need.
How can I prevent leaks in my home?
Preventing leaks needs regular maintenance including checking your pipes for signs of wear and tear, inspecting your appliances for leaks, and ensuring that your gutters and downspouts are clear.
